Dimensions: 1. 75 x 1. 5 x 3. 5 inches Locality: Peru The national gemstone of Peru, this material is known for its saturation of pink color. It is a form of common opal and only found in a few locations in the world outside of Peru. Common opal forms in a different way than precious opals, which play with the light to show explosions of color and fire.
